首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>TYPO3新闻(tx_news)记录排序不起作用

TYPO3新闻(tx_news)记录排序不起作用
EN

Stack Overflow用户
提问于 2013-09-19 19:50:53
回答 2查看 2.7K关注 0票数 3

我正在运行TYPO3 V6和最新版本的tx_news (不是tt_news),当我尝试更改列表显示的排序顺序时,插件中的设置不会覆盖Typoscript设置。似乎没有一种方法可以更改列表视图中文章的排序顺序。我知道,将一条新闻记录标记为“头条新闻”会将其置于列表的顶部,但我的记录中没有一条设置了该标记。

其他人也有这个问题吗?

EN

回答 2

Stack Overflow用户

发布于 2016-09-13 19:19:21

我也有同样的问题:我的列表视图总是在顶部显示最旧的新闻。我已经寻找了几个小时的解决方案。当我想开始手动更改扩展文件时,我在configuration文件夹中找到了"setup.txt“。从那里,我将以下代码复制到我的Typoscript中。现在问题已经解决了。

代码语言:javascript
复制
plugin.tx_news{
  settings{

    overrideFlexformSettingsIfEmpty = cropMaxCharacters,dateField,timeRestriction,orderBy,orderDirection,backPid,listPid,startingpoint,recursive    
    orderBy = datetime
    orderDirection = desc
    orderByRespectTopNews = 0
    orderByAllowed = sorting,author,uid,title,teaser,author,tstamp,crdate,datetime,categories.title  

    list{  
      paginate {
        itemsPerPage=4
        insertBelow=TRUE
        lessPages=TRUE
        #forcedNumberOfLinks=3
        pagesBefore=1
        pagesAfter=1
      }
    }
  }
}

您可以忽略分页行。重要的是orderby的东西。

Typo3版本: 4.7 (不是我的错:D )新闻系统版本: 2.3

票数 3
EN

Stack Overflow用户

发布于 2013-12-04 19:52:13

我找到了这个问题的解决方案--基本上我已经从一个外部文件加载了TS设置代码,它覆盖了Typoscript模板设置字段中的默认TS设置,或者更确切地说,它不是。我在Typoscript模板和外部文件中复制了TS代码,最后它被识别出来了,字段可以排序了。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/18893858

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档